Rex Chrisco Obituary

Chrisco, Rex Monroe 74, loving husband, father and grandfather, retired Learjet, Mass Properties Engineer, and avid postage stamp collector and dealer, passed away Saturday, July 15, 2017. Visitation 1-8 pm Wednesday, July 19, with family receiving friends 5-7 pm, Smith Mortuary, Haysville, 7031 S. Broadway. Funeral service 11 am Thursday, Asbury United Methodist Church, 2801 W. 15th St. N., Wichita. Rex was former Scoutmaster of Troup 893, Haysville and a SAWE Honorary Fellow. He is preceded in death by his parents, Monroe and Eva Chrisco. Survivors include his wife of 55 years, Erna; sons, Richard (Teresa ), of Wichita, Edward (Christal), of Haysville; daughter, Charlotte Townsend (Tom), of Omaha, NE; sister, Norma Scott, of Choctaw, OK; and grandchildren, Monroe, Matthew, Ravhanna, Savhanna and Megan. A memorial has been established for Missions with Asbury United Methodist Church, 3801 W. 15th St. N., Wichita, KS 67203. View tributes at smithfamilymortuaries.com.
